about the Community

Beaver Falls is in northern Lewis County, NY, the heart of dairy farming country. Yes, there really are more cows than people! This serene and peaceful hamlet was established on then prosperous lumber and paper making industry. Those mills were dependent on the Beaver River, which runs through the hamlet, for power and transportation in those days.


Beaver Falls is the home of the local public school, Beaver River Central School. It educates children from pre-kindergarten through grade twelve, a student population of about 1000 in one building. The small class sizes and personal relationships between faculty and students create a comfortable and productive learning environment. The school is well known for its academic excellence. Its alma mater tells of this picturesque locale: "There's a land of rushing water where once a forest grew, and the dark trees trail their branches in the river's dusky hew."


In this rural setting, we also enjoy a generous supply of lake effect snow coming off Lake Ontario. It gets quite deep in nearby Tug Hill! Many residents ski at Snow Ridge or snowmobile the groomed trails. Temperatures occasionally dip to 30* below zero, when the air prickles your nose, the snow squeaks with every step, and the frost makes lacy designs on the window panes!
